# InkLedger Environments

InkLedger, our PDF invoice renderer, runs in three environments: dev, staging, and production. Each environment has its own font cache, template bucket, and render queue. New team members should verify staging parity before promoting any template change. Please read each setting carefully before editing anything. The staging environment currently uses the following configuration values.

deployment values, yadup-tajof:
oliath:
  log_level: debug
  metrics_host: metrics.oliath.zemvarlabs.internal
  pool_size: 4

## Account Recovery: Draftwell Diagram Editor

Recovery restores account access without touching undo/redo history; the Draftwell history stack is stored server-side and replays after re-authentication, so reviewers can verify no edits are lost or injected. Each undo entry is hash-chained for tamper evidence. To complete recovery, the operator must enter the vault recovery passphrase, maintained on the line directly below.

strongbox words: raldor-eliir-lamael

Quick heads-up on Pinwheel UI versioning: we cut a minor release every sprint, and anything touching component props needs a changeset file in the PR. No changeset, no merge — the bot will nag you. Majors are rare and go through the design council first. The full policy, with examples of what counts as breaking, lives on the internal page below.

wiki page, bahip-yahip: https://grafana.qirvanlabs.corp/browse/display/projects/cc3a1b9dbfc9

Ticket MDP-4417: Markdown pipeline strips nested blockquotes

In QuillRiver's rendering pipeline, nested blockquotes inside list items are flattened to a single level. Root cause appears to be the pre-tokenizer collapsing leading marker runs before the block parser sees them. Fix should preserve marker depth through normalization; see the parser notes in the maintainers' wiki. Repro cases are attached to this ticket. The regression first appeared in the nightly identified by the trace token below.

pipeline stamp: htk4_66df